A surge in user sentiment marked discussions on crypto today. Despite whispers of uncertainty, users are expressing optimism. Comments ranged from hopes of price recovery to doubts over market stability.
Some participants celebrated a potential bounce back, stating, "All the way back up to where we were 2 days ago, yay!" However, others expressed caution, suggesting the market might not sustain gains.
A notable sentiment emerged around ETF holdings. One user pointed out that "Net flows since the top went down by 12% while the price decreased over 50%." This indicates that ETF holders are proving more resilient compared to other market participants.
